Quick Facts — Hewlett CDP
- What is the median household income in Hewlett CDP?
-
The median household income in Hewlett CDP is $135,139 (U.S. Census Bureau ACS 5-Year Estimates, 2023).
- What is the poverty rate in Hewlett CDP?
-
The poverty rate in Hewlett CDP is 4.8% (U.S. Census Bureau ACS 2023).
- What is the median home value in Hewlett CDP?
-
$609,800 (U.S. Census Bureau ACS 2023).
- What is the average rent in Hewlett CDP?
-
The median gross rent in Hewlett CDP is $2,295 per month (U.S. Census Bureau ACS 2023).
- What percentage of Hewlett CDP residents have a college degree?
-
59.5% of adults in Hewlett CDP hold a bachelor's degree or higher (U.S. Census Bureau ACS 2023).
